Apparent digestibility coefficients (ADCs) of processed agro-food by-products were assessed in European seabass (Dicentrarchus labrax). Each experimental diet was obtained by replacing 300g/kg of a commercial-based diet used as reference (REF) with a test ingredient: wheat germ (GERM), okara meal (OKA), poultry by-product meal (POULT), steam hydrolysed (FeHY) and enzyme-treated feather meal (FeENZ), beta-lactoglobulin (-Lg) and peptide fractions >3,000Da obtained from brewer's yeast (YeastP) and fish by-products (FishP). Dry matter ADC was highest in -Lg (95%) and lowest in OKA (40%). Protein ADCs were high in -Lg, FishP, GERM and POULT (>93%); intermediate in FeHY and FeENZ (85%-88%); and moderate in OKA and YeastP (70%-78%). The essential amino acids' ADC mean was above 91% in POULT, -Lg, GERM and FishP, 84%-89% in FeHY and FeENZ and 73%-76% in YeastP and OKA. Energy ADC was highest in POULT and -Lg (89%-95%) and lowest in YeastP and OKA (61%-64%). Lipid ADC was highest for POULT and GERM (100%). Phosphorus ADC was lowest in GERM (19%) and highest in -Lg (88%). FeHY, FeENZ, POULT, GERM, FishP and -Lg are highlighted as protein sources for European seabass.
